As he says, most (if not all) effective methods for farming cash from 1-55 are boring and grindy, especially if you can only play casually. Casual players typically can't even break the grinding pattern by camping items, because it takes too long to set up the camp initially, and placeholders will prevent you from just rolling the dice occasionally to see if you get something.

A typical "casual" play session of about an hour will generally look like this:
1. Login
2. Kill a few things (generally guards if you want consistent plat, and you aren't a Druid)
3. Maybe vendor/bank
4. Logout

However, if you stick it out, you will get the cash. If you can farm even 50 plat per day, you will have 18k in a year. Once you are in your 30s you should be able to bump that number up to 100-200 plat per day, so it shouldn't take a full year to get the plat for a JBB. I understand that is a long time for people, but Classic Everquest is a marathon for casual players, not a sprint.

And yes, Shamans can solo without any expensive gear, it is simply slower. Root/Rotting is an effective strategy from 14-60. But again, for a casual player it will take months of leveling to get all the way to 60. If that doesn't sound appealing to you, P99 may not be your game.
